Stablecoins, with a market cap exceeding $200 billion in 2025, are under global regulatory scrutiny to manage risks to financial stability. Key jurisdictions like the EU, US, and Asia are implementing rules on liquidity, reserves, and transparency. The regulations aim to ensure consumer protection while fostering growth and innovation in the stablecoin sector.
